About 8 Amelia Court

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

8 Amelia Court is a four-bedroom detached house in Humberston, Grimsby, Grimsby (DN36 4UR). It has a recorded floor area of 123 m² (around 1324 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(January 2014) shows an E (score 54),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Earlier certificates rated it D (November 2013);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Average to Poor and roof ef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 76),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from January 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

It hasn't traded since September 2007, a hold of 19 years that's notably long for the area.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Across 2004–2007,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£313,000 is 33.2% above the 2007 sale price.
